Файл: komentnews.php
Строк: 68
<?php
include_once("files/zag.php");
include_once("files/ini.php");
$polz=mysql_query("SELECT * FROM `users` WHERE `udata0`='$log' AND `udata1`='$pas' LIMIT 1");
if(mysql_num_rows($polz)==0){
header ("Location: index.php?error");
echo'<div class="p">Ошибка! Пользователь с таким логином и паролем не зарегистрирован, или пароль/логин неверен! <a href="index.php">На главную</a><br>';exit;
}else{
switch($go) {
default:
if(@file("local/komentnews/$num.dat")){
$file = @file("local/komentnews/$num.dat");
$total = count($file);
echo"<b> Комментарии к новости [$total] </b><br>";
if (empty($_GET['start'])) $start = 0;
else $start = $_GET['start'];
if ($total < $start + 5){ $end = $total; }
else {$end = $start + 5; }
for ($i = $start; $i < $end; $i++){
$file = @file("local/komentnews/$num.dat");
$file = array_reverse($file);
$data = explode("|",$file[$i]);
$i2=round($i+1);
$id=$total-$i-1;
$data[1]=trim($data[1]);
$data[2]=trim($data[2]);
echo"<a href="search?&nick=$data[1]&go=go">$data[1]</a>($data[3]) - $data[2]<br/>";
}
if($total=="0"){echo"Комментариев нет.";}
}else{echo"Коментариев нет.";}
echo"<br>";
if ($start != 0) {echo '<a href="komentnews?start='.($start - 5).'&'.$sd.'&go=list&num='.$num.'">Назад</a> ';}
if ($total > $start + 5) {echo ' <a href="komentnews?start='.($start + 5).'&'.$sd.'&go=list&num='.$num.'">Далее</a>';}
echo"<br>Добавить сообщение<br/>";
echo'<form method="post" action="komentnews?&go=komentadd&num='.$num.'">';
echo "<input name="msg" maxlength="200" title="name"/><br/>";
echo '<input class="button" type="submit" value="Написать"/></form>';
echo"<br><a href="news?">К новостям </a>";
break;
case 'komentadd':
if($udata9<"10"){echo"Писать сообщения в разделе можно с 10 лвл."; include 'files/down.php';exit;}
if(empty($msg)){echo"<b>Не введено сообщение.</b><br/><a href="komentnews?&num=$num">Назад</a>"; echo"<br><a href="news?">К новостям </a>"; include 'file/down.php'; exit;}
$text='|'.$log.'|'.$msg.'|'.date("H:i:s").'';
$fp=fopen("local/komentnews/$num.dat","a+");
flock ($fp,LOCK_EX);
fputs($fp,"$textrn");
flock ($fp,LOCK_UN);
fclose($fp);
echo"Сообщение отправлено!
<br/><a href="komentnews?&num=$num">Продолжить</a>";
echo"<br><a href="news?">К новостям</a>";
break;
}}
include 'files/down.php';
?>